Understanding the Mechanics of the Game
At its heart, aviator is based on a provably fair random number generator (RNG). This means that the outcome of each round is determined by an algorithm that is transparent and cannot be manipulated by the game operator. The RNG dictates the ‘crash point’ – the multiplier at which the aircraft will disappear. Players place their bets before each round, and as the aircraft gains altitude, the multiplier increases. The objective is to cash out before the aircraft crashes, securing a profit based on the multiplier achieved at the time of withdrawal. The longer you wait, the higher the potential payout, but also the greater the risk of losing your entire stake. Successful players quickly learn to balance the desire for large multipliers with the understanding that timing is critical.

The Illusion of Control and Gambler’s Fallacy
One common psychological trap is the illusion of control – the belief that you can somehow influence the outcome of the game. This can lead players to develop elaborate strategies based on perceived patterns or lucky numbers. Another fallacy is the gambler’s fallacy, the mistaken belief that past events influence future outcomes. For instance, believing that a crash is “due” after a series of high multipliers. These cognitive biases can lead to poor decision-making and ultimately result in losses. It is essential to remember that each round is independent and that the RNG is completely impartial.
